MSS to pursue joint R&D with global leading research institutions

On August 10, the Ministry of SMEs and Startups (MSS) announced that it will collaborate on joint research and development (R&D) with global leading research institutions, including Purdue University in the United States, Fraunhofer Institute in Germany, and the Steinbeis Foundation.

The Ministry has selected 52 preliminary research projects for the "2025 Global Cooperation R&D" Phase 1, which was introduced this year to enhance the global technological competitiveness of SMEs and startups and promote their entry into overseas markets.

The selected projects will involve strategic collaboration plans with overseas partner institutions, developing research and development roadmaps, and setting step-by-step development goals, over about six months.

From next year, Phase 2 full research will be supported for the projects that prove excellence and collaboration suitability during the preliminary research phase through a competitive selection process.

Park Yong-soon, Director-General for Technology Innovation Policy at the Ministry, stated, "We will actively support our innovative SMEs and startups to enter global markets by expanding our collaboration system with leading research institutions in Europe and Asia."
